In this article, I'll share how to prepare Synchronous Machines.
Like any other Electrical Machine, this chapter again starts from the study about the construction and Working principle of Synchronous Machines.
What to study in Construction, Electrical Machines?
You have to study about the nature of Slots on the stator and this concept is further carried over to Induction Machines as well. In Rotor Construction you have to study about the two types of Rotors i.e. Cylindrical Rotors and Salient Pole Rotor. For the working principle, you have to study the concept of Rotating Magnetic Field and then understand how the motor and generator will work.

Important Numerical Concept from Synchronous Machines
The first numerical concept in this chapter that you need to remember is the concept of Induced EMF which involves the concept of pitch factor and distribution factor as sometimes questions may be asked on the ratio of emfs induced when a 3-phase winding is re-wounded as a single phase and the ratio of KVA Rating of the two winding.
Also, we must remember the concept of Armature Reaction that whether this effect is magnetizing, de-magnetizing or cross-magnetizing based on the power factor at which the machine operates. The next concept is that of Synchronous Impedance that comes from Open Circuit Characteristics and Short Circuit Characteristics. The other characteristics are not much important such as Zero Power factor Characteristics used in Potier Triangle Method and Armature Characteristics.
Other than that, this chapter is mostly based on two equations which are Power-Angle Equation and the emf-terminal voltage relation which comes from the equivalent circuit of the machine and you need to solve these two equations to calculate any parameter that is asked.
Also since the physical calculator is not allowed it is better that you understand the scalar equations that can be used to find the emf rather than the phasor equations as that will save a lot of calculations. Also, remember how the equations change when the machine changes from Motor and Generator. Check carefully before starting any problem whether the machine is a motor or a generator.
Then comes the last concept i.e. Salient pole Synchronous Machine. In this, you have to understand the emf equation, calculation of power angle and the Power Angle Equation. The questions are mostly asked from these three concepts only but again make sure to study about both Generator and Motor.
